Event: 06/24/1992
Employee's hand run over by trailer bin on track

On June 24, 1992, Employee #1, a transfer dump truck driver for Schmitt Lowbed Service of Redding, was delivering asphalt to a paving job near Anderson River Park in Anderson, CA. After dumping the contents in the truck and trailer, Employee #1 started to transfer the trailer dump bin back onto the trailer. The bin has an electrical drive unit controlled by a set of constant pressure push buttons mounted on the trailer bin frame, and the bin's steel wheels run on tracks. Employee #1 noticed a lump of asphalt on one wheel. He removed his right hand from the control, stopping the bin, and then reached with his right hand to remove the asphalt. The trailer rolled onto his glove and over the back of his hand. Employee #1 was well trained, and the bin's wheels were adequately guarded. No violations were found.
